The triads of Hong Kong are about to be introduced to the Tao of the Billionaire. Largo has disappeared. His friends and employees are trying to find him while they keep the W Group ticking, but no one seems to know what has happened to him-not even the Chinese authorities. It will be up to the billionaire, locked in a cell with a corpse as his only companion, to escape on his own before he can begin reassessing who are his allies and who are his enemies. Largo Winch is a rare breed of man: a multi-billionaire who distrusts money. Being rich does have advantages, but it also brings headaches, troubles, conspiracies, murder attempts and other despicable behaviour in competitors and underlings. Largo has to stay on top of it all...Author BiographyJean Van Hamme is one of the best-known European comic book scriptwriters. His most popular series include "Thorgal" and "XIII" (both in English from Cinebook). In 2005, he was appointed "Officier des Arts et des Lettres" by the French Minister of Culture. Philippe Francq worked at the Herge Studios with Bob de Moor. He then collaborated with de Groot and Delvaux before meeting Van Hamme and working on "Largo Winch."
